Bob Baffert, a prominent figure in horse racing, has addressed his return to the Kentucky Derby following a period of suspension. The suspension was a result of a 2021 violation involving a banned substance detected in one of his horses. In a recent interview, Baffert discussed the measures he has taken to prevent similar incidents from occurring in the future.
Baffert emphasized the changes made within his training team and operational procedures. These changes aim to ensure compliance with all regulations and maintain the integrity of the sport. He expressed his commitment to upholding the highest standards of horse care and ethical training practices.
Looking ahead, Baffert shared his thoughts on his legacy and his continued participation in the Kentucky Derby. He acknowledged the impact of the suspension on his reputation but remains determined to contribute positively to the racing community. His return to Churchill Downs marks a new chapter in his career, and he is focused on competing at the highest level while adhering to all rules and guidelines.
